四级20篇预测翻译--参考译文参考译文预测翻译1Tofu originated in ancient China more than 2,100 years ago. Chinese legend ascribes its invention to Prince Liu An of Huainan. Tofu is beloved by Chinese people, and it is also one of the main foods of East Asian and Southeast Asian such as Vietnam, Korea, Japan, and so on. Up to now, there are many different varieties of tofu, including fresh tofu and bean products. T ofu has very little flavour or smell on its own, so it can be used either in savoury or sweet dishes. Many great litterateurs are still remembered today and their masterpieces have gained perpetual fame.预测翻译 18According to Lu Yu, the writer of the book Tea Classics in the Tang dynasty, Chinese tea has enjoyed more than 4,000 years of history. Tea was used as an offering in the West Zhou Dynasty, as were vegetables in the Spring and Autumn periods, and medicine in the Warring States period. Later in the West Han dynasty, it became a main commodity. In the 6th century, a Buddhist monk introduced tea to Japan and in the 16th century tea was introduced into Europe by a Portuguese missionary. And so tea has become an international drink.预测翻译 19The Chinese life is colourful with many interesting folkways. The Chinese wedding may be a focus of interest. Westerners wear white wedding dresses while the bride and groom wear red according to Chinese tradition, because red symbolises good luck and happiness.预测翻译 20The Silk Road refers to a transport route connecting ancient China with Central Asia, West Asia, Africa, and the European continent. It appeared as early as the second century and was traveled mainly by silk merchants. The Silk Road began in Chang’an, passing through Gansu and Xinjiang to Central Asia, West Asia, and to lands by the Mediterranean. The Silk Road functioned not only as a trade route, but also as a bridge that linked the ancient civilizations of China, India, the Mesopotamian plains, Egypt, and Greece. It also helped to promote the exchange of cultures and science and technology between east and west.。
